Working on my Stormraven and I noticed that GW has assembled their Ultramarines Stormraven wrong. The landing gear is facing the wrong way.

 

https://www.games-workshop.com/en-EU/Space-Marine-Stormraven-Gunship

 

It is correct on the BA and GK Stormraven, but UM is wrong. The part that goes up on the rear 'feet' needs to be looking back and not forward.
